How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Recovery Support Team Leader
    Location: National (with regular travel across the UK, primarily East Kent)
    Salary: £30,082 per annum
    Vacancy Type: Permanent, Full Time
    Working Pattern: Hybrid – remote working with weekly visits to allocated units
    We are seeking an experienced and motivated Recovery Support Team Leader to join our central Recovery Support team. This is a national role with a focus on East Kent, combining remote working with regular on-site visits.
    As Team Leader, you will co-ordinate all recovery support functions across Forward Trust’s substance misuse services, ensuring they operate as a coherent and effective pathway to recovery. You will lead by example, modelling the organisation’s values and ethos, and promoting visible lived experience to inspire both service users and staff.
    Your leadership will help to embed robust recovery support into every service, creating an environment where service users can further develop their recovery and build meaningful, sustainable lives.
    Key Responsibilities
    *
    * Co-ordinate recovery support functions across substance misuse services into a unified, effective offer
    * Provide leadership, supervision, and support to recovery staff, ensuring high-quality delivery and compliance with standards
    * Develop and implement service improvements to strengthen recovery pathways
    * Promote and support service user-led initiatives and peer support groups
    * Build and maintain strong partnerships with external organisations to enhance service delivery
    * Ensure effective data collection, monitoring, and reporting for audit, research, and contractual requirements
    * Contribute to disciplinary and performance management processes where required
    * Champion equality, diversity, and inclusion within all services
    Essential Skills & Experience
    * Flexibility to adapt to service needs as they evolve
    * Positive problem-solving approach with the ability to focus on key issues
    * Strong negotiating and influencing skills
    * Proven experience developing and implementing service improvements
    * Experience engaging effectively with client groups
    * People management and supervision experience
    * Understanding of the voluntary sector and equality/diversity issues
    * Proficiency in Microsoft Office and database systems
    * Commitment to 12-step interventions and treatment approaches
    * Experience in overseeing data collection and reporting processes
    * Knowledge and experience of disciplinary procedures and people management
    Qualifications
    *
    * Level 3 Management Qualification (or commitment to achieve this or equivalent)
    Desirable Skills & Experience
    * Experience of building strategic partnerships
    * Lived experience of substance misuse recovery (directly or through family/friends)
    * Understanding of service user-led groups and their importance in recovery
    * Knowledge of HR and finance functions in a contract setting
    About Us
    We are The Forward Trust, the social enterprise with charitable status that empowers people to break the often interlinked cycles of crime and addiction to move forward with their lives. For more than 25 years we have been working with people to build positive and productive lives, whatever their past. We believe that anyone is capable of lasting change. Our services have supported thousands of people to make positive changes and build productive lives with a job, family, friends and a sense of community.
